>>> 3) Why do I have to pass a "Mutex" to "Condition"? Why can't I just
>>> pass an "Object"?
>>
>> An object that implements the Monitor interface may not actually be a
>> mutex. For example, a pthread_cond_t requires a pthread_mutex_t to
>> operate properly. If you passed it anything that can act like a lock,
>> it won't work. So the Condition needs to know that it has an actual
>> Mutex, not just any lock-like object.

>>> 4) Will D's Condition ever experience spurious wakeups?
>>
>> What do you mean by "spurious"? If you notify a condition, anything
>> that is waiting on it can be woken up. Since the condition itself is
>> user defined, there is no way for the actual Condition to verify you
>> will only be woken up when it is satisfied.
>>
>> In terms of whether a condition could be woken when notify *isn't*
>> called, I suppose it's possible (perhaps interrupted by a signal?).
>> But I don't know why it would matter -- per above you should already
>> be checking the condition while within the lock.
>
> Spurious wakeup is a common term when talking about posix conditions
> and it does indeed mean a wait() call can return without ever calling
> notify():
> https://en.wikipedia.org/wiki/Spurious_wakeup
> http://stackoverflow.com/questions/8594591/why-does-pthread-cond-wait-have-spurious-wakeups
